Ingredients for Carrot Cake Cookies Stuffed with Cheesecake Filling

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:

  • All-Purpose Flour: This forms the base of your cookie dough; sift it for a lighter texture.

  • Ground Cinnamon: Essential for that warm, spicy flavor—make sure it’s fresh for maximum impact.

  • Ground Nutmeg: Just a pinch adds depth to the flavor profile; be careful not to overdo it!

  • Baking Soda: This helps your cookies rise and get that perfect chewy texture.

  • Salt: A little salt enhances all those sweet flavors beautifully; don’t skip it!

  • Unsalted Butter: Use room temperature butter to cream easily with sugar for a smooth dough.

  • Brown Sugar: This adds moisture and chewiness; light or dark works great here.

  • Granulated Sugar: Balances the flavors and gives your cookies that lovely crisp edge.

  • Large Egg: Acts as a binding agent so your cookies hold together nicely.

  • Vanilla Extract: Pure vanilla extract elevates the flavor profile; avoid imitation if possible.

  • Finely Grated Carrots: Freshly grated carrots add moisture and sweetness; avoid pre-packaged shredded carrots for best results.

For the Cheesecake Filling:

  • Cream Cheese: Soften it first to ensure a creamy filling without lumps.

  • Sour Cream: Adds tanginess that balances out the sweetness beautifully.

  • Powdered Sugar: Sweetens the filling while giving it that smooth texture we all love.

  • Vanilla Extract: A splash enhances the cheesecake flavor—because who can say no to more vanilla?

Recipe preparation for Carrot Cake Cookies Stuffed with Cheesecake Filling

How to Make Carrot Cake Cookies Stuffed with Cheesecake Filling

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:

Step 1: Preheat Your Oven

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line two baking sheets with parchment paper; this prevents sticking and makes cleanup a breeze.

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ients

In a large bowl, whisk together flour, baking soda, cinnamon, nutmeg, and salt until well combined. Set aside while you tackle the wet ingredients.

Step 3: Cream Butter and Sugars

In another bowl, beat together room-temperature but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ar until light and fluffy—aim for about three minutes of mixing joy! Add in egg and vanilla extract until just combined.

Step 4: Combine Wet & Dry Mixtures

Gradually add dry ingredients into the wet mixture. Gently fold in finely grated carrots until evenly distributed throughout your dough.

Step 5: Prepare Cheesecake Filling

In a separate bowl, mix softened cream cheese, sour cream, powdered sugar, and vanilla extract until smooth. You want this filling to be luscious—like a hug from dessert!

Step 6: Assemble Cookies

Using a tablespoon or cookie scoop, drop half of the cookie dough onto prepared baking sheets. Create small indentations in each ball and fill them generously with cheesecake filling before topping them off with remaining dough.

Finally: Bake & Serve

Bake in preheated oven for around ten minutes or until edges are lightly golden but centers remain soft. Let cool slightly before devouring! Transfer to plates and consider drizzling with caramel sauce for extra decadence.

Description

Carrot Cake Cookies Stuffed with Cheesecake Filling are a delightful treat that combines the warm, spiced flavors of carrot cake with a luscious cheesecake surprise. Each soft and chewy cookie is baked to perfection, offering a sweet escape into dessert heaven. Perfect for gatherings or a cozy afternoon snack, these cookies promise smiles with every bite.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 tsp ground nutmeg
  • 1 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ter (room temperature)
  • 3/4 cup brown sugar
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 cup finely grated carrots
  • 8 oz cream cheese (softened)
  • 1/4 cup sour cream
  • 1/2 cup powdered sugar
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and line two baking sheets with parchment paper.
  2. In a bowl, whisk together flour, cinnamon, nutmeg, baking soda, and salt; set aside.
  3. In another bowl, beat butter with brown and granulated sugars until fluffy. Mix in egg and vanilla extract.
  4. Gradually add dry ingredients to wet mixture and fold in grated carrots until well combined.
  5. Prepare the cheesecake filling by mixing cream cheese, sour cream, powdered sugar, and vanilla extract until smooth.
  6. Drop half of the cookie dough onto baking sheets, create indentations, fill with cheesecake mixture, then top with remaining dough.
  7. Bake for about 10 minutes until edges are golden; cool slightly before serving.
